The Surge in Oven Sales
Oven sales have actually increased significantly over the last decade, reflecting broader changes in society. Factors contributing to this pattern consist of:
Increased Home Cooking: The COVID-19 pandemic sped up a shift towards home cooking, as people spent more time inside. This pattern led to increased investments in quality kitchen home appliances, including ovens.
Health and Wellness Trends: Consumers are ending up being more health-conscious, prompting a rise in cooking at home. Ovens that offer much healthier cooking alternatives, such as steam ovens and air fryers, have actually seen a considerable increase in demand.
Technological Advancements: Smart ovens equipped with Wi-Fi connection and advanced cooking features have actually captivated tech-savvy customers. These developments use benefit and efficiency, additional improving sales.
Sustainability Concerns: Environmentally-conscious customers are selecting energy-efficient appliances, driving the market for modern-day ovens designed to reduce energy use.
Types of Ovens on the Market
The range of ovens available today deals with different cooking designs, choices, and needs. Here's an extensive take a look at the types of ovens presently forming the marketplace:
1. Standard OvensVariety Ovens: Traditional built-in ovens found in the majority of cooking areas, often paired with stovetops.Wall Ovens: Built into the wall, using extra cooking area and flexibility in kitchen design.2. Convection OvensUse a fan to circulate hot air, promoting even cooking and browning. Ideal for baking and roasting.3. Microwave OvensCombine microwave and conventional heat for versatile cooking choices. Quick cooking times make them popular in modern kitchens.4. Steam OvensUse steam to cook food, preserving nutrients and leading to healthier meals. Popular among health-conscious customers.5. Smart OvensEquipped with IoT innovation, these ovens can be controlled from another location via smart device apps. They frequently have pre-programmed cooking modes to simplify meal preparation.6.
